Abstract: | This paper presents a theoretical equation relating the dimensionless times of Newman's solutions of the diffusion equation for desorption and sorption. The derived equation provides a theoretical proof of the linear relationship between dimensionless time and the inverse of transport ratio for a given fraction of diffusing substance as observed numerically in the literature. Following the same approach proposed earlier by the writer, a theoretical expression for the diffusion coefficient is derived as a function of time and the inverse of desorption rate when the fraction of diffusing substance is 0.5. Evaluation of the diffusion coefficient from an experimental desorption curve is discussed. |
